The word 'labour' usually means the work that people do to earn money, like working at a factory, store or office. It can also refer to physical or mental effort that someone puts in to accomplish a task. It can be used in a variety of contexts, such as in discussions about the economy, workplace rights, or politics. For example, a politician might talk about creating jobs for people who need to labour to support their families. As an English learner, it's important to understand the different meanings of this word and the context in which it is being used.
